Output 51c1136019e872a7628d275b3d0cd146429f186f808c45d04d3b93476ab8e816:0
- value
- 9500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d56f37c32e1c08fb07a0e03d7a064be59b975f0 OP_EQUAL
- address
- 3MsMRQbMtj85AdoDhamDbKNPE97EX2SSaU
- transaction
- 51c1136019e872a7628d275b3d0cd146429f186f808c45d04d3b93476ab8e816
- confirmations
- 447730
- spent
- true